Effects Of Acupuncture Combined With Rehabilitation On Apoptosis And Expression Of Apoptosis-related Proteins AIF And Fas In HIBD Rats

Objective:To observe the effects of combined acupuncture and rehabilitation on neuroethology in rats with hypoxic-ischemic brain damage,and to study the effects of combined acupuncture and rehabilitation on apoptosis and expression of apoptosis-related proteins AIF and Fas in cerebral cortex of HIBD rats The study provided a basis for the treatment of HIBD through apoptotic pathway by acupuncture combined with rehabilitation.Methods:A total of 160 7-day-old Wistar rats were selected,they were randomly divided into a sham operation group,a model group,an acupuncture group,a rehabilitation group,and an acupuncture combined with rehabilitation group.Each group was further divided into 4 subgroups at 12 h,24h,48 h,and 72 h,with 8 in each group.The modified Rice method was used to establish the HIBD model.The rats in the sham operation group and the model group were not treated.The acupuncture group was treated with scalp acupuncture.The rehabilitation group was subjected to cage and rod training.The acupuncture combined rehabilitation group performed cage and rod training at the same time as the scalp acupuncture.Rats in each group were evaluated with modified Bederson scores at various time points after treatment.After decapitation,TUNEL was used to detect apoptosis in rat cerebral cortex,and RT-PCR was used to detect rat cerebral cortex.AIF and Fas gene expression.Results:1.Neurological deficit score: Compared with the sham operation group,the neurological deficit scores of rats in each group at each time point have significant differences(P<0.05);compared with the model group,each treatment group has The neurological defect scores at each time point were significantly reduced,and the differences were significant(P<0.05).Compared with the acupuncture group and the rehabilitation group,the acupuncture combined with rehabilitation group had no significant differencein neurological deficit score at 12h(P>0.05).At the three time points of 24 h,48h,and 72 h,acupuncture combined with rehabilitation group’s neurological deficit score compared with the neurological deficit scores of the acupuncture group and the rehabilitation group,the difference was significant(P<0.05).2.Apoptosis in the cerebral cortex: Compared with the sham operation group,the number of positive cell apoptosis at each time point in each group of rats has a significant difference(P<0.05);compared with the model group,each The number of positive apoptotic cells in the treatment group was significantly reduced at each time point,and the difference was significant(P<0.05).At each time point,the number of positive cell apoptosis in the acupuncture combined with rehabilitation group was also significantly different from that in the acupuncture group and the rehabilitation group(P<0.05);except for the sham operation group,the number of apoptosis at each time point in each group showed a peak change,that is,apoptosis at 12 h The number gradually increased,the number of apoptosis reached its peak at24 hours,and the number of apoptosis gradually decreased at 48 and 72 hours.3.AIF and Fas m RNA expression in the cerebral cortex: Compared with the sham operation group,the expression of AIF and Fas m RNA at each time point in each group of rats has significant differences(P<0.05);compared with the model group In comparison,the expression levels of AIF and Fas m RNA in each treatment group at each time point were significantly reduced,and the differences were significant(P<0.05);At two time points,24 h and48h,the AIF and Fas m RNA expression levels in the acupuncture combined with rehabilitation group were significantly different from those in the acupuncture group and rehabilitation group(P<0.05);Except for the sham operation group,the expression levels of AIF and Fas m RNA at each time point in each group also showed a peak-like change,and the trend was the same as that of apoptosis.Conclusion:1.Acupuncture combined with rehabilitation method can improve theneurological deficit score of HIBD rats,and is superior to single acupuncture method or rehabilitation method;2.Acupuncture combined with rehabilitation method can regulate the neuronal apoptosis in the cerebral cortex of HIBD rats,and is superior to single acupuncture method or rehabilitation method;3.Acupuncture combined with rehabilitation method may reduce the expression levels of AIF and Fas m RNA in the cerebral cortex of HIBD rats and inhibit cell apoptosis.
